My 90 200tdi needs attention again!!



I need to clean / de-grease my gearbox and transferbox (while in situ with tunnel and seat bases removed for ease) because its smells after a while on long runs. I figure once ive changed all offending gaskets and seals this should stop the smell (and drips!).



Ive heard about "gunk" but never used it and also read about the DIFFLOCK product. Which of these is best and are there any others I should go for???

Parafin and a paint brush followed by a rinse in soapy water with lubrication where required to follow.

Cheap and effective.

Traffic Film Remover (TFR) is a good product and costs about £20 for 25 litres.

yup I use that spray it on neat and depending how gungy it is, scrub and wash or just wash (I use a cold water jet wash). The stuff I have seems to make ally fizz so it cleans that realy well. I think it came from Autosmart.
